Q134936: Network Printer Comments Missing

The information in this article applies to:

- Microsoft Windows 95 
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------

SYMPTOMS
========

Comments do not appear on the General tab in the properties for a network
printer.

CAUSE
=====

Comments do not appear for a printer that is installed locally and then changed
to a network printer.

RESOLUTION
==========

Install the printer as a network printer. To do so, follow these steps:

1. Click the Start button, and then click Run.

2. In the Open box, type "\\<servername>" (without the quotation marks)
  where <servername> is the name of the print server, and then press
  ENTER.

3. Use the right mouse button to click the printer in the window that appears,
  and then click Install on the menu that appears.

4. Follow the instructions in the Add Printer Wizard.

STATUS
======

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in Microsoft Windows 95. We are
researching this problem and will post new information here in the Microsoft
Knowledge Base as it becomes available.
